Homebase forklift operators from across the UK tested their skills in a competition organised by the company's materials handling partner, Briggs Equipment.

Thirty-eight forklift operators participated in the event that focused on health and safety, and damage reduction.

Held at Homebase Distribution in Northamptonshire, the inaugural Homebase Driver Challenge was designed by Briggs as part of a unique training program.

Participants took part in two heats of timed trials complementing everyday forklift application duties. The top drivers from the heats competed in five different trials during the final to win the Driver of the Year title.

Participants were judged by Mentor FLT Training Ltd, which looked for consistency of speed, accuracy and safety throughout all of the games.

Ben Wilson, head of national accounts at Briggs, says the competition was held to encourage Homebase's forklift drivers to operate the trucks using safe work practices.

The trials involved a theory test and driving exercises. However, the final trials were different. The skills of daily operations were tested by using equipment like basketball hoops to simulate operating in a confined space, moving awkward or fragile loads, stacking and using precise hydraulic movement.

The final saw Mark Dowthwaite from Lincoln Homebase stores crowned the overall winner. He completed the five final trials in a combined time of 22 minutes, just 30 seconds faster than the closest runner up.

Clive Hillman, store equipment manager at Homebase's parent company, Home Retail Group, says: "The Homebase Driver Challenge has been just one element of a wider campaign to influence driver behaviour and reduce damage to trucks and racking in the stores."

Briggs Equipment, which has secured a new contract with the home improvement company, is dedicated to working closely with Homebase as part of its on-going partnership. The value of the contract is confidential.
